| The Desert Botanical Garden is pleased to announce a new event for dogs and their humans, Dog’s Day in the Garden. On Saturday, November 17, 2012, from 10 a.m. – 2 p.m., visitors can take advantage of this special opportunity to bring the whole family, dogs included, to the Garden. The event will include vendors sampling the best dog food and treats and special presentations ranging from making treats to keeping dogs safe in the desert environment. Visitors and their dogs can go for a walk on Garden trails, heel for family photo opportunities, and learn about pet-friendly landscaping tips. | |
| WHEN: | Saturday / November 17 / 10 a.m. - 2 p.m. |
| COST: | Included with membership or paid Garden admission. All dogs $1, proceeds benefiting Arizona Humane Society. |
| All dogs must be on a leash and remain on marked trails at all times. All dogs must be up-to-date on all vaccinations and registrations. Handlers are required to pick up after their dogs and properly dispose of their waste. Desert Botanical Garden reserves the right to refuse entry to or remove any dog thought to be dangerous to other dogs or visitors. Sponosored in part by Wag N Wash. |
